arora-behavior-tree 0.1.0

The Arora behavior tree: Groot-compatible trees ticking Arora modules.
use anyhow::{Ok, Result};
use arora_behavior_tree_types::{
    declare_status_enumeration, declare_tick_id_structure, STATUS_ENUMERATION_ID,
    STATUS_ENUMERATION_VERSION, TICK_ID_STRUCTURE_ID, TICK_ID_STRUCTURE_VERSION,
};
use arora_module_rust::{
    generate_common_sources, generate_enumeration_source, generate_mods_in_directories,
    generate_structure_source, rustfmt::apply_rustfmt,
};
use arora_registry::{
    local::{LocalRegistry, ROOT_ID},
    EditableRegistry,
};
use std::path::PathBuf;

#[tokio::main]
pub async fn main() -> Result<()> {
    let mut registry = LocalRegistry::new();

    // Generate common sources.
    let mut generated_sources = generate_common_sources()?;

    // Generate sources for [`behavior_tree.Status`].
    let status = registry
        .tag_enumeration(
            STATUS_ENUMERATION_ID.to_owned(),
            STATUS_ENUMERATION_VERSION.to_owned(),
            declare_status_enumeration(ROOT_ID),
        )
        .await?;
    generated_sources =
        generate_enumeration_source(&STATUS_ENUMERATION_ID, &status, "behavior_tree")?
            .merge_with(&generated_sources);

    // Generate sources for [`behavior_tree.TickId`]
    let tick_id = registry
        .tag_structure(
            TICK_ID_STRUCTURE_ID.to_owned(),
            TICK_ID_STRUCTURE_VERSION.to_owned(),
            declare_tick_id_structure(ROOT_ID),
        )
        .await?;
    generated_sources = generate_structure_source(
        &TICK_ID_STRUCTURE_ID,
        &tick_id,
        &mut registry,
        "behavior_tree",
    )
    .await?
    .merge_with(&generated_sources);

    // Generate mods.
    assert!(generate_mods_in_directories(&mut generated_sources)?);

    // Write to disk.
    let source_path = PathBuf::from("src/arora_generated/");
    generated_sources.sync(source_path.clone()).await?;

    // Apply rusfmt.
    apply_rustfmt(source_path).await?;

    Ok(())
}
